HIM Analyst - Health Information Management
The HIM Analyst collects, prepares and analyzes medical records for coding and reimbursement activities, physician chart completion, and permanent record storage and retrieval. This position ensures that medical records are maintained in accordance with Medical Staff Rules and Regulations, state and Federal guidelines, and Joint Commission (TJC) accrediting standards. All work is carried out in accordance with the Health Information Management department and CHS approved policies and procedures. This is a M-F position 8am-4:30pm.
